Comfort Suites Fort Myers East I-75 sits at 9455 Old Luckett Dr Building A, an easy-access address just off the interstate on the eastern edge of Fort Myers. The location keeps you close to the highway for quick coming and going, yet still within reach of the city’s older heart, so you get the convenience of a corridor stop without feeling cut off from what makes the area worth visiting.
Fort Myers has real character to explore once you settle in. The Edison & Ford Winter Estates anchor the city’s story, the riverside homes and gardens of two famous inventors kept open to the public, while the downtown River District has been revived into a walkable stretch of shops and restaurants along the water. The Caloosahatchee River runs right through, giving the city its broad, open feel, and Hammond Stadium brings spring-training baseball to the edge of town when the season lines up.

The trip runs about 154.3 miles from the Port of Miami to the hotel, roughly 149 to 161 minutes depending on traffic and the hour.
